Subject: Hip Pain
Anyone ever have an issue with their hip following a longer or harder ride? During the bike leg of my first Olympic tri this last weekend, my left hip joint was very sore. I say the joint but it feels more like the muscles right around the joint, whatever they’re called. It had happened once before during my longest ride to date (a little over 50 miles) two weeks ago. I train on a lot of hills up here in NH and the race course was very flat. I stayed in aero for probably 90% of the race and on the big chainring, something that I haven’t had the chance to do in training. The pain went away as soon as I was off the bike and got into a running rhythm. I’m guessing that it is a combination of my world class lack of flexibility , staying in aero much more than in training, and pushing hard because it was a race. Any ideas or just something that my body will adapt to?

Flexibility and bike fit both play a part. I've been fighting hip injuries for years. Get your bike fitted for when you are in aero - the difference is amazing. Slowly work up your time in the aero position and definitely work on the flexibility. Good luck!
